Что такое проверочные окружения
Тестовые инфраструктуры представляют собой отдельные пространства, в каких оценивается действие программного софта перед этого продукта запуска во главной инфраструктуре. Они настраиваются ради того, дабы выявлять ошибки, анализировать поведение сервиса и проверять стабильность правок без угрозы для устойчивой функционирования решения. Данные среды имитируют параметры реальной эксплуатации, однако никак не Гет Икс сказываются по аудиторию плюс основные процессы.
В процессе разработки проверочные окружения имеют важную позицию. Полезные материалы, подобные вроде get x казино, дают возможность выяснить организацию окружений и механизмы таких окружений эксплуатации. Ключевое место отводится точности воспроизведения настроек, устойчивости работы а также способности защищенного валидации разных ситуаций.
Роль испытательных окружений
Основная функция испытательной области — обеспечить контролируемое окружение для проверки изменений. Всякая новая опция, корректировка сбоя а также актуализация сервиса на старте тестируется во отдельном окружении. Такое помогает выявить сбои до момента, когда такие ошибки повлияют по основную платформу.
Проверочные среды дополнительно задействуются ради валидации согласованности. Сервис имеет возможность обмениваться по базами сведений, подключенными решениями и внутренними компонентами. В проверочной среде можно проверить, что все компоненты работают Get X корректно вместе.
Еще одной целью становится оценка производительности. При тестовом пространстве создается нагрузка, для того чтобы выяснить, каким образом платформа показывает работу при крупном объеме действий. Данное помогает найти узкие зоны плюс сначала настроиться для росту нагрузки.
Категории проверочных сред
Имеется несколько видов проверочных инфраструктур. Создание как правило начинается при локальной среде, где инженер проверяет отдельные изменения. Данная инфраструктура выделяется сильной гибкостью и дает возможность своевременно вносить правки.
Другим этапом выступает межкомпонентная инфраструктура. В ней проверяется связь нескольких элементов сервиса. Ключевая функция — проверить, когда элементы правильно передают информацией и не провоцируют дефектов.
Staging-инфраструктура максимально адаптирована до рабочей. При ней тестируется финальная редакция приложения перед запуском. Данное позволяет измерить поведение сервиса во условиях, похожих до рабочим.
Также может задействоваться отдельная инфраструктура с целью стрессового тестирования. При данном контуре создается высокая активность, для того чтобы проверить устойчивость сервиса и такой платформы возможность обрабатывать большое объем операций.
Устройство тестовой среды
Испытательная область содержит несколько частей. Фундамент составляет сервер либо группа узлов, во которых работает сервис. Также применяются базы информации, решения хранения а также канальные Гет Икс компоненты.
Параметры инфраструктуры может отвечать реальным настройкам. Данное включает редакций цифрового ПО, параметров узлов и организации сведений. Насколько точнее окружение воспроизводит продуктовую инфраструктуру, тем стабильнее выводы тестирования.
Дополнительно могут задействоваться синтетические записи. Они моделируют рабочие данные, при этом совсем не содержат конфиденциальной информации. Подобные материалы помогают валидировать механику работы программы при отсутствии вероятности раскрытия сведений.
Управление сведениями во испытательной инфраструктуре
Работа через данными нуждается отдельного принципа. При проверочной среде применяются копии а также отдельно созданные наборы Get X данных. Данное помогает воспроизводить разные варианты плюс проверять реакцию системы в многообразных ситуациях.
Следует контролировать современность сведений. Когда данные устарела, итоги проверки способны являться некорректными. Следовательно сведения регулярно актуализируются а также формируются заново.
Кроме того необходимо принимать защиту. Проверочные наборы не могут содержать настоящую персональную информацию. Ради данного задействуются способы обезличивания а также GetX создания модельных наборов.
Механизация испытательных инфраструктур
Современные инструменты разработки активно используют автообработку. Тестовые окружения способны формироваться плюс конфигурироваться самостоятельно. Данное помогает оперативно разворачивать среду для проверки обновлений.
Автоматизация предполагает подготовку машин, загрузку зависимостей а также загрузку информации. Данный метод сокращает вероятность сбоев плюс повышает скорость процесс проверки.
Кроме того механизируется удаление плюс пересоздание окружения. Затем завершения валидации контур может оказаться сброшено либо создано заново. Данное поддерживает стабильность а также предотвращает сбор ошибок Гет Икс.
Связь по CI/CD циклами
Испытательные инфраструктуры тесно соотнесены с CI/CD. В случае очередном коммите кода программно стартуют механизмы, которые применяют тестовые среды для тестирования. Это дает возможность своевременно находить дефекты и исключать таких сбоев распространение.
Любой уровень CI/CD может применять отдельную инфраструктуру. Например, межкомпонентные проверки выполняются при конкретной инфраструктуре, при этом финальная оценка — во другой. Такой подход увеличивает устойчивость системы.
Самостоятельное подключение по проверочными средами делает механизм создания гораздо предсказуемым. Любые обновления движутся стандартную последовательность проверок.
Проверка стабильности
Контроль качества является главной функцией тестовых сред. Во этих средах запускаются разные категории проверки: пользовательское, межкомпонентное, стрессовое плюс регрессионное. Каждый тип тестирования проверяет заданный элемент работы сервиса.
Итоги тестирования сохраняются и оцениваются. В случае если выявлены ошибки, обновления возвращаются к корректировку. Это предотвращает переход проблем GetX к продуктовую область.
Постоянное валидация позволяет обеспечивать устойчивость системы. В том числе ограниченные правки способны сказаться на функционирование сервиса, следовательно валидация выполняется регулярно.
Частые проблемы при использовании проверочных сред
Первой из типичных сложностей выступает расхождение среды реальным настройкам. Когда параметры не совпадает, итоги тестирования могут оказаться недостоверными. Данное ведет до ошибкам после развертывания.
Также другой сложностью выступает задействование неактуальных данных. При этом варианте проверка совсем не демонстрирует Гет Икс актуальную ситуацию, плюс сбои способны сохраниться незамеченными.
Дополнительно появляется ограниченная отделенность. Если проверочная инфраструктура объединена по продуктовой инфраструктурой, возникает риск эффекта на рабочие данные. Данное имеет возможность создать путь к опасным последствиям.
Сохранность проверочных сред
Тестовые среды могут являться защищены так же, подобно плюс рабочие платформы. Эти окружения имеют возможность включать служебную сведения о архитектуре приложения а также его механике. Потому обращение Get X в этим средам должен являться контролируем.
Задействуются механизмы контроля прав, шифрования а также мониторинга. Данное позволяет снизить незаконное подключение среды.
Дополнительно необходимо наблюдать над актуализацией программного софта. Устаревшие элементы способны включать слабые места, которые могут быть задействованы злоумышленниками GetX.
Наблюдение проверочных инфраструктур
Наблюдение помогает контролировать состояние испытательной среды. Данный механизм демонстрирует использование мощностей, сбои и производительность. Это помогает обнаруживать неполадки не лишь при сервисе, а и при непосредственной области.
Регулярное наблюдение дает возможность обеспечивать устойчивость инфраструктуры. Если средства сокращаются а также возникают неполадки, такое способно воздействовать по итоги тестирования.
Контроль также позволяет настраивать распределение средств. Такое очень важно при использовании с несколькими окружениями одновременно.
Расширенные направления тестовых инфраструктур
Одним среди существенных аспектов является управление вариантами инфраструктуры. Различные шаги разработки могут требовать различных настроек а также условий. Поэтому Get X важно записывать условия инфраструктуры плюс отслеживать обновления. Это дает возможность создавать условия валидации а также предотвращать отличий внутри итогами.
Также используется принцип краткосрочных сред. С целью каждой операции или проверки формируется изолированная среда, какая удаляется по завершении выполнения работы. Данное помогает валидировать обновления самостоятельно а также уменьшает риск конфликтов внутри различными версиями приложения.
Еще отдельным направлением становится интеграция по средствами создания. Испытательные инфраструктуры имеют возможность автоматически GetX интегрироваться к системам управления релизов, CI/CD процессам а также инструментам наблюдения. Это делает процесс тестирования гораздо удобным плюс контролируемым.
Улучшение использования тестовых сред
Ради эффективной эксплуатации необходимо оптимизировать ресурсы. Создание а также сопровождение инфраструктуры нуждается вычислительных средств, следовательно необходимо отслеживать эти ресурсы использование. Программное остановка ненужных инфраструктур помогает Гет Икс сократить интенсивность.
Улучшение дополнительно охватывает настройку процессов. Не любые проверки должны запускаться в одной области. Разделение операций между окружениями облегчает проверку и снижает период задержки.
Постоянный разбор использования тестовых инфраструктур дает возможность находить проблемные участки. Если операции работают затяжно либо часто возникают дефекты, настройки нужно корректировать. Данное формирует инфраструктуру более стабильной плюс эффективной Get X.
Реальное назначение тестовых сред
Тестовые среды применяются в всех шагах программирования. Эти окружения помогают выявлять ошибки, проверять правки а также усиливать качество сервиса. При отсутствии подобных сред риск ошибок во рабочей платформе существенно возрастает.
Корректно организованные тестовые окружения создают процесс разработки намного понятным. Любое правка проходит тестирование, что сокращает риск непредвиденных сбоев.
Осознание принципов использования тестовых окружений позволяет лучше понимать при современных подходах создания. Это GetX создает представление насчет том, каким образом создаются, проверяются а также публикуются цифровые сервисы.
